Oil output losses worse than feared

The amount of oil production losses caused by hurricanes Ike and Gustav in the energy-rich US Gulf of Mexico is far greater than initially predicted, helping to keep prices above $100 (€68,
The amount of crude processed last week by US refineries dropped to 11.5m barrels a day, below the 11.7m b/d level after hurricanes Rita and Katrina.


Mexico on Thursday said that it had cut its oil production by 250,000 b/d, as the refineries it supplies in the US Gulf of Mexico were still without power and were not taking deliveries.


In spite of the disruptions, the impact on global oil prices has been muted because of a drop in demand and slower economic growth, which has been exacerbated by Wall Street’s financial crisis, traders and analysts said.
